Product details

1. This product is made by impregnating alkali-free glass fiber with epoxy resin under vacuum using a pultrusion process.
2. A key feature of the vacuum impregnation process is low partial discharge (<3pC).
3. Other advantages: Higher mechanical strength, superior dielectric strength and insulation performance, and lower leakage current compared to molded products. Lower water absorption.
4. More dimensionally stable. Flame retardant ratings and product colors can be designed according to customer needs.

| NO. | Indicator Name | unit | Indicator Requirements | ||
| 1 | Density | g/cm² | 1.80~2.20 | ||
| 2 | Tensile Strength | MPa | ≥500 | ||
| 3 | Compressive Strength | MPa | ≥160 | ||
| 4 | Vertical flexural strength (normal state) | MPa | ≥400 | ||
| 5 | Insulation resistance | Normal state | Ω | ≥1.0*1013 | |
| After immersion in water for 24 hours | ≥1.0*1012 | ||||
| 6 | Vertical electrical strength (in oil at 90℃±2℃) | MV/m | ≥10.0 | ||
| 7 | Withstand voltage (withstand voltage in air for 1 minute) | kV | Thickness3mm | ≥25 | |
| Thickness4mm | ≥33 | ||||
| Thickness5~6mm | ≥42 | ||||
| Thickness>6mm | >48 | ||||
| 8 | Tracking index (PTI) | 一 | ≥600 | ||
| 9 | Arrow resistance | S | ≥180 | ||
| 10 | Flammability | level | UL94V0 | ||
| 11 | water absorption | % | ≤0.50 | ||
| 12 | glass fiber content | % | ≥60 | ||
